Reverse Trick or Treat Patch
Reverse Trick or Treating is a fun way for your scouts to give back to their community. Visit a senior center, senior living, veteran’s home or hospital. The scouts can dress up and hand out candy or treats (you’ll want to check to see if there are restrictions where you are visiting) to the people they are visiting. Maybe end your visit with some fun Halloween songs. Spaghetti Dinner Patch
There are so many reasons for your girls to prepare a spaghetti dinner together. Some might decide it’s a great way to fulfill a badge requirement. Other troops might want to reach out to a soup kitchen or shelter to ask if they could prepare a spaghetti dinner for those in need. Many troops participate in meal trains for a sister scout family or community member who needs their support for a while. Spaghetti dinners make a great fundraiser too. Of course sometimes the girls just want to enjoy a meal together just for fun. When serving food to the public remember to check your council regarding the food safety guidelines they require.
